President Joe Biden announced what some are calling a largely symbolic executive order aimed at increasing access to child care and to long-term care for older adults and those with disabilities.
While the order contains more than 50 directives to improve access and better working conditions for caregivers, "the directives would be funded out of existing commitments, the White House said," per the Associated Press. "That likely means their impact would be limited and they'd carry more of a symbolic weight about what's possible.
The White House announcement said the cost of child care has risen 26% in the past decade and more than doubled over 30 years. Cost of care for those who are elderly or who have disabilities has risen 40% in the past decade. In a call with reporters Monday, White House domestic policy adviser Susan Rice said that the "child care and long-term care systems in this country just don't work well. High-quality care is costly to deliver, it's labor intensive. It requires skilled workers."
